The services we provide at the Tinnitus Clinic at St. Paul's Hospital are not covered by the BC Medical Services Plan (MSP). Therefore, visits to the Tinnitus Clinic must be paid for privately or, if pre-approved, by a third-party such as WorksafeBC or Veterans Affairs Canada.
The fees for patients paying for services are listed in the table below.
Group session, including book Initial individual appointment (2-3 hours) Follow-up appointments (up to 1.5 hours)
$100 $250 $120 per hour
Additional information about the fees:
Group session participants will be sent a letter to take to the hospital cashier's desk to pay before the group session.
Payment for individual appointments can be paid by cash or cheque payable to "SPH Tinnitus Clinic" on the day of the appointment
Third-party providers have a different fee schedule from the above.
Patients without BC MSP coverage will need to pay an additional administrative fee to the hospital.

I think my tinnitus is related to my service with the Canadian Armed Forces or RCMP. Will Veteran Affairs Canada pay for my treatment?
Veterans Affairs Canada (VAC) recognizes that tinnitus may develop as a result of noise damage where hearing loss is present or from head trauma or injury. If you believe that tinnitus is related to your service history, then you can apply for tinnitus entitlement with VAC. Claimants with recognized tinnitus entitlement may be eligible for tinnitus devices and Tinnitus Retraining Therapy (TRT) if prescribed by a medical doctor, audiologist or hearing instrument provider and approved by VAC.
The Tinnitus Clinic is a registered provider of TRT for VAC.
If you have a recognized tinnitus claim through VAC and want to begin TRT through the Tinnitus Clinic, please
1) fax us your recent (within 6 month) hearing test 2) fax us your an otolaryngology (ENT) consult letter regarding tinnitus 3) phone or email us to request that the Tinnitus Clinic audiologist submit a request for TRT authorization to VAC. Be sure to provide your VAC file number.
